A public game art / media art installation in the multifunctional building of Valkeala. Made together with Petteri Nisunen, Jari Lehtinen and Tommi Gröndlund. This public art piece was chosen as a winner from a public art competition organized by the Kouvola Art Museum.

14 different touch screens is connected via game logic to the seven big round screens in the buildings cafeteria. The small screens are in the different parts of the building, in the different age classes of the school.

The game logic is akin to a treasure hunt; one of the 14 small screen is activate at the time and the player has to touch it within a time limit. After a player has succesfully touched the small screen, the active state of the game transfers to a different screen in a different part of the school with the time limit decreasing. The game has seven different “stages” each stage decreasing the time limit. The game is won when the different age classes play the game altogether by activating sequence of the small screen in a chain like manner within the decreasing time limit.

The big screens in building’s cafeteria show what stage the game is played. There is also a color coordination of the screens, each part of the building representing a spesific color. The big screen also indicate, where in the school the activate screen of the game is.
